Hardware plating involves applying a thin layer of metal onto the surface of hardware components to improve their properties. This process not only protects the underlying material from corrosion and wear but also enhances the visual appeal of the hardware. Common metals used for plating include zinc, nickel, chrome, and gold, each offering unique benefits and applications.
Types of Plating Techniques
Electroplating: This method uses an electric current to deposit metal ions from a solution onto the surface of the hardware. It is known for creating uniform coatings and is widely used in the automotive and electronics industries
Hot-Dip Galvanizing: This process involves dipping the hardware into molten zinc, providing a thick coating that offers excellent corrosion resistance, especially in harsh environments
